What is a Low-Temperature Battery?

Standard lithium-ion batteries perform poorly in the cold: internal resistance rises as temperature falls, so charging slows and available capacity drops. (In fact, most Li-ion packs cannot be charged below 0 °C without risking lithium plating.) A low-temperature battery is engineered to overcome these issues. Such batteries use special electrolytes and materials so they can discharge and often even charge at subzero temperatures. For example, most “civil-grade” low-temp cells are specified to retain >90% capacity at –20 °C and >85% at –30 °C (at 0.2C discharge). Specialized low-temp cells guarantee >80% capacity at –40 °C, and “extreme” versions still deliver ~50% at –50 °C.

Low Temperature Battery Key Features

Cold Discharge Performance

Even at sub-zero temperatures, true low-temperature batteries maintain high discharge capacity. For example, at –30 °C, a typical pack may drop to ~15.8%, while a low-temp model retains ~78.8% capacity.

Cold Charging Capability

Many low-temp Li-ion batteries can charge in sub-zero environments, often down to –20 °C. Some use internal heating (e.g. RELiON’s LT Series) that draws power from the charger to pre-warm the cells.

Application Advantages

Low-temp batteries sustain voltage and power in freezing environments. For example, LiFePO₄ cells deliver ~70% capacity at –18 °C, compared to ~45% for lead-acid batteries in the same conditions.

Discharge voltage curves at –30 °C for a low-temperature battery (blue) vs. a standard cell (red). The low-temp design maintains higher voltage and nearly 5× the capacity of the common cell.

Why Choose Low Temperature Batteries for Your Business?

Stable Power Supply for Extreme Cold Environments and Mission-Critical Operations

Low temperature lithium batteries are specifically designed to perform reliably in freezing environments where standard lithium-ion batteries lose capacity, voltage stability, or fail altogether. Built with optimized electrolytes, special electrode materials, and cold-resistant structures, these batteries maintain functionality down to –40°C or lower. They are ideal for polar expeditions, military field gear, cold-chain transportation, aerospace modules, and outdoor emergency systems.
